Output e24c4cba36004a80685ddd5e483b23a29c003a1fa419b428bac593b9e2160f85:1

value
2861520
script pubkey
OP_0 OP_PUSHBYTES_20 580e6f4c60defe8aff921fce47377aa09dc6bae0
address
ltc1qtq8x7nrqmmlg4lujrl8ywdm65zwudwhq9kdeg2
transaction
e24c4cba36004a80685ddd5e483b23a29c003a1fa419b428bac593b9e2160f85
spent
true